Charing Cross station provides a range of facilities designed to make your journey as smooth and accessible as possible. For starters, the ticket office is open every day of the week, and ticket machines are available round the clock, allowing for seamless ticket purchases and collections. The station ensures accessibility with step-free access throughout and wheelchair assistance. You can find accessible toilets and induction loops installed at various points for those who are hearing impaired.
Waiting times at Charing Cross are comfortable with partially or fully covered canopies stretching across platforms, though there is no dedicated first-class lounge or seating area. For dining and retail therapy, the main concourse offers refreshment facilities, shops, and ATM machines, although a currency exchange service isn’t available on-site.
Reaching your next destination from London Charing Cross is a breeze, thanks to the numerous transport links available. A 24-hour taxi rank is located just outside the station's main entrance. Things get even more convenient with buses operating on The Strand. For those preferring to navigate the city below ground, both the Bakerloo and Northern lines are accessible from Charing Cross.
Should you want to embrace some pedal power, Santander hire cycles are located near the station. Details are available here.

The ticket facilities at West Hampstead Thameslink are designed to cater to every traveler’s needs. The ticket office operates from early morning to late evening, providing convenience for those early commutes or late-night returns. For tech-savvy travelers, ticket machines are readily available, offering the capability to collect tickets purchased online. Moreover, advanced systems like smartcard issuance and validation are in practice, ensuring a swift transition from station to train.
The station boasts step-free access throughout, making it accessible for everyone, including those with mobility issues. Assistance can be pre-booked or availed on arrival, ensuring that every passenger experiences a smooth journey. Though the station lacks accessible toilets and waiting rooms, its commitment to accessibility is evident, with induction loops, ramps for train access, and seating areas abundantly available.
Ensuring optimal convenience, West Hampstead Thameslink is well-integrated with diverse transport links. With accessible entry and exit points and customer help points, getting to and from the station is smooth. While there is no provision for cycle hire, the station offers 42 bicycle storage spaces fitted with CCTV for added security.
